Pair Trading with Grid Metals and Norra Metals
The main advantage of trading using opposite Grid Metals and Norra Metals posit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Grid Metals position performs unexpectedly, Norra Metals can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Norra Metals will offset losses from the drop in Norra Metals' long position.The idea behind Grid Metals Corp and Norra Metals Corp p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side).
